Maryann Plunkett

Biography

Maryann Plunkett is an American actress and singer. Plunkett made her Broadway debut playing Sister Agnes in "Agnes of God." In 1987, she won the Tony Award for Best Leading Actress in a Musical for her performance as Sally Smith in "Me and My Girl." In 2024, she received her second Tony Award nomination for her leading role in the musical adaptation of "The Notebook." In addition, she has made appearances in various films and series such as "Little Women," "Manifest," "A Beautiful Day in the Neighborhood," and "Dr. Death."
